Transaction 59eccc87553979af7598319b82bbcbe1e6b3f32e1f0f7d0c80d85d1d7fe3a714

1 Input
1 Outputs
  • 59eccc87553979af7598319b82bbcbe1e6b3f32e1f0f7d0c80d85d1d7fe3a714:0
  • value  15693530
    address  1LvvWNUHLdjLzPYoncz71z6RzFSApsd63X